What is this recruitment notification about?
This is a Special Recruitment Drive by the Indian Institute of Technology Delhi (IIT Delhi) to fill up Backlog vacancies for various Non-Academic Posts on a Direct Recruitment basis. Applications are invited online from Indian Nationals.
What is the Advertisement Number and Date?
The Advertisement Number is E-II/01/2026(DR) and the date of the notification is February 26, 2026.
Which posts are being advertised?
The following Non-Academic Posts are being advertised:
- Assistant Executive Engineer (Civil)
- Junior Engineer (Electrical)
- Application Analyst
- Assistant Administrative Officer
- Administrative Assistant
- Accounts & Audit Assistant
How many vacancies are available?
The total number of backlog vacancies to be filled is 06. The distribution of vacancies is as follows:
- Assistant Executive Engineer (Civil): 01 (01 reserved for PwBD HI (D,HH))
- Junior Engineer (Electrical): 01 (01 reserved for PwBD LD (OL,CP,LC,Dw,AAV))
- Application Analyst: 01 (01 reserved for PwBD MI (ASD(M), SLD, MI))
- Assistant Administrative Officer: 01 (01 reserved for PwBD VI (B, LV))
- Administrative Assistant: 01
- Accounts & Audit Assistant: 01 (01 reserved for PwBD VI (B, LV))

What is the eligibility criteria for each post?
The eligibility criteria, including educational qualifications and experience, vary for each post. Please refer to the detailed sections below for each post.
1. Assistant Executive Engineer (Civil)
Essential:
- Master's Degree in any branch of Civil Engineering or equivalent with at least 55% marks. WITH at least 06 years' experience as Assistant Engineer (PB-2 or higher) OR at least 10 years' experience as Junior Engineer (Pay Level 6 or Grade Pay Rs. 4200/- or higher).
- OR Bachelor's Degree or Diploma in Civil Engineering or equivalent with at least 55% marks. WITH at least 08 years' experience as Assistant Engineer (PB-2 or higher) OR at least 12 years' experience as Junior Engineer (Pay Level 6 or Grade Pay Rs. 4200/- or higher).
Desirable:
- Proven track record of handling projects/works.
- Experience in civil engineering Designing, estimation, construction management.
- Proficiency in MS Word, Excel, Power-point.
- Experience in handling construction & construction management related software (e.g., CAD).
2. Junior Engineer (Electrical)
Essential:
- Bachelor's Degree or equivalent in Electrical Engineering with at least 55% marks plus 02 years of relevant experience.
Desirable:
- Experience of working with large projects.
- Proficiency in MS Word, Excel, Power-point.
- Expertise in using software relevant to the job profile.
3. Application Analyst
Essential:
- Master Degree in Science/Computer Science/Computer Applications or B.E/B.Tech or equivalent with a minimum of 55% marks, with 3 years relevant experience in:
- (a) ERP System development, support & Maintenance in Java Technology and good knowledge in report writing tools.
- OR (b) Website development and maintenance in Laravel Framework and website audit, security. Strong database work experience and knowledge in both ERP & website specialization is required.
4. Assistant Administrative Officer
Essential:
- Master's degree in any discipline with at least 55% marks, with 01 year relevant experience of working under Central/ State Governments/ UTs/ Universities/ Autonomous bodies/ Government laboratories/ PSU/PSE.
- OR Bachelor's Degree in any discipline with at least 55% marks, with 03 years' relevant experience of working under Central/ State Governments/ UTs/ Universities/ Autonomous bodies/ Government laboratories/ PSU/PSE.
5. Administrative Assistant
Essential:
- Bachelor's Degree in any discipline with at least 55% marks in qualifying degree.
6. Accounts & Audit Assistant
Essential:
- B.Com. or equivalent qualification with at least 55% marks in qualifying degree.
What is the age limit for the posts?
The age limit for the posts is mentioned against each post in the table. For example, Assistant Executive Engineer (Civil) has an age limit of 45 years, Junior Engineer (Electrical) and Application Analyst have an age limit of 35 years, Assistant Administrative Officer has an age limit of 35 years, and Administrative Assistant and Accounts & Audit Assistant have an age limit of 30 years. Age relaxation is applicable as per Government of India norms.

What is the application fee?
The application fee is as follows:
- UR/EWS/OBC: Rs. 1500/-
- SC/ST/PwBD/Women/Ex-Servicemen: Rs. 750/- (This is processing fee, as they are exempted from application fee).
The fee once paid will not be refunded or re-adjusted.
What is the selection process?
The selection process will be based on the data submitted by the applicant in the online application form. The notification mentions that candidates may be called for a Tier-I, Tier-II, Tier-III and Document Verification. For Group 'A' posts, the ratio of vacancies to candidates called for Tier-II (Presentation) and Tier-III (Interview) is 1:8. The exact stages might depend on the number of applications received and the Institute's decision.

What is the pay matrix and pay level?
The Pay Matrix and Pay Level as per the 7th CPC are mentioned against each post. For example, Assistant Executive Engineer (Civil) is in Pay Matrix Level 10, Junior Engineer (Electrical) and Application Analyst are in Pay Matrix Level 6, Assistant Administrative Officer is in Pay Matrix Level 6, and Administrative Assistant and Accounts & Audit Assistant are in Pay Matrix Level 5. Posts also carry usual allowances as per IIT Delhi rules.
